Feature lavant levante
Definition Qui lave, en parlant d’un produit d’hygiène corporelle. Féminin singulier de levant.

Spelling & Dictionary Insight

A purely visual mix-up. lavant (\la.vɑ̃\) and levante (\lə.vɑ̃t\) are said differently, so reading them aloud is the quickest way to catch the wrong one.
